V.F. (VFC) Analyst Ratings
Bulls say
VF Corporation demonstrates a positive outlook driven by robust performance across its key brands, with The North Face and Timberland both achieving 4% revenue growth year-over-year. The company is poised for improved free cash flow in FY26, anticipated to surpass the $313 million reported in FY25, indicating strong financial health despite challenges such as the Dickies sale and tariff impacts. Additionally, gross margins were consistent with expectations, and the company effectively managed operating costs, contributing to an overall positive financial trajectory.
Bears say
The excerpts reveal a concerning trend in VF's financial performance, particularly with significant declines in revenue for the Vans brand, which has seen a year-over-year decline of 11% in 2Q and a continuing pressure on sales despite a strong back-to-school season. Additionally, the company anticipates a modest revenue decline of 1% to 3% for the fiscal third quarter, indicating challenges in sustaining sales growth. Compounding these issues, the projected decline in gross margins due to tariffs and flat performance year-over-year suggest ongoing strain on profitability, raising further doubts regarding long-term financial stability.
